IFTIKHARULLAH MALHI versus CHIEF SECRETARY


Articles 8 and 9 of the Sindh Civil Servants Act 1973 denial of publicity of employees promulgating the notification under the departmental appeal of public servants under which the entitlement to their seniority / publicity was accepted, then the public servant benefited from the notification assignment. The relevant notification shows that a public servant will be promoted when his junior was promoted, then the public servant will be entitled to financial benefits from the date he was promoted to that time. When he really promoted a civil servant. He should have been selected for a higher position because of his seniority-less fitness department, because of his poor record of employment and his good AC money. The apex court had directed that the case of a public servant be placed before the Departmental Promotion Committee with the relevant AC. Government employees will consider the issue of publicity, and if they find it appropriate, they will be entitled to the financial benefits from there.
